The Principles aim to provide an authoritative global standard for preventing and addressing the risk of adverse human rights impacts linked to business activity. WebbThe Guiding Principles consist of three chapters, each representing one of the pillars of the “Protect, Respect and Remedy” Framework. Each of the three chapters is divided into two sections: Part A covering Foundational principles and Part B covering Operational principles.
